Transaction 76ccbf88c97378b03bc71795b1d58561a00eb108a1069ee2534cc72e6c5e5bf3

1 Input
2 Outputs
  • 76ccbf88c97378b03bc71795b1d58561a00eb108a1069ee2534cc72e6c5e5bf3:0
  • value  5566714
    address  2N7AKECryZNdCaNGsieiFqMrrSWMXesgVQJ
  • 76ccbf88c97378b03bc71795b1d58561a00eb108a1069ee2534cc72e6c5e5bf3:1
  • value  100000
    address  mgefQzarKmKG4YCcbjA7NL3XsovUPfq4Lq